GPT Group  (OTCPK:GPTGF) Equity-to-Asset Explanation

Equity to Asset ratio can vary greatly across different industries, as they have different capital structure. A company with smaller Equity to Asset ratio (more leveraged) may have higher ROE % because of the leverage.

For banks, the required minimum Equity to Asset ratio by regulation is 5%. Some stronger banks may have Equity to Asset Ratio of more than 10%.

GPT Group Equity-to-Asset Calculation

Equity to Asset ratio measures the ratios of the portion of the asset owned by shareholders out of the total asset. It indicates the leverage of the company, and the amount of debt the company uses in its operation.

Equity to Asset ratio is calculated by dividing total stockholders equity by total asset.

GPT Group's Equity to Asset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Equity to Asset (A: Dec. 2025 )=Total Stockholders Equity/Total Assets
=7061.86/11247.708
=0.63

GPT Group's Equity to Asset Ratio for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

Equity to Asset (Q: Jun. 2026 )=Total Stockholders Equity/Total Assets
=7572.804/12031.904
=0.63

GPT Group Business Description

Industry Real EstateREITs
Other Exchanges 46T:GermanyGPT:Australia
Address 25 Martin Place, Level 51, Sydney, NSW, AUS, 2000
GPT Group, formerly known as General Property Trust, is Australia's first property trust. GPT has an ownership interest in, manages, and develops a diversified portfolio of retail, office, and logistics assets predominantly located in Sydney and Melbourne. Retail and office, including contributions from their respective funds management, each account for about two-fifths of group funds from operations. The rest of the earnings come from logistics. GPT manages third-party assets and mandates of AUD 28 billion as of December 2025.
